Tips for Dinner Parties

When you first decide to start entertaining guests, it can be a bit intimidating. Use these tips to help you along.

Deciding What To Serve:

Choose some of your favorite recipes that you are comfortable making and confident in your technique.

If you want to try a new recipe, try it before the party. Technique is not something that comes naturally.

Make appetizers that can be made ahead of time. You do not want to have to rush through them.

Make sure you have enough oven room to keep appetizers warm and keep your plates warm. This is the best way to ensure that your food stays warm while the guests enjoy it.

Choose a balance of rich foods with light items. Also choose a variety of colors, flavors, temperatures and textures.

Plan appetizers from many categories. Choose from poultry, meat, fish, seafood, cheese and vegetables.

Beverages:

Allow 1/2 ounces of liquor for each drink

Allow a quart of mixer for every three people.

A bottle of wine will serve four to six guests

Allow 12 ounces of beer per guest for every half hour to an hour.

Always have nonalcoholic beverages for those who cannot have alcohol or are designated drivers.

How much to serve:

For small gatherings of 8 to 10 guests, you should have four types of appetizers.

For parties of up to 45 guests, you should have six varieties.

For more than 45 guests, offer eight choices.

For cocktail parties, plan at least 12 bite size servings per person.

Remember, hot appetizers go faster.

If dinner will be served, only serve half of the recommended amount of appetizers.

Keep extra in the freezer, just in case appetizers go faster than expected. Ensure that they are ready to toss together quickly.
